Bread & Honey Trail Run
The Bread & Honey Trail Run is a community trail race that starts and finishes at River Grove Community Centre in Streetsville, Mississauga. The course quickly connects to nearby trails and is entirely trail-based with clear markings.
Distances offered:
- 1 km Fun run for kids, families, and first-timers
- 5 km Trail run for recreational and competitive runners
The route follows winding trails along the river, with tree-covered paths and natural shade. Terrain includes gentle curves and varied surfaces, creating a calm, scenic setting. The 5 km is chip timed. Race entries include professionally organized and marked courses, on-course volunteer support, and a relaxed community-focused atmosphere.
An optional premium technical T-shirt from Craft Canada is available for pre-order at an additional cost; shirts must be pre-ordered by April 15. A portion of proceeds supports Camp Wanago to help provide affordable summer camp experiences for local children. The event emphasises a low-stress start area, volunteer support, and an inclusive environment for walkers, joggers, runners, families, and children.
